Job Title: Senior Web Developer
Clearance Required: Public Trust
Work Location: Remote; Silver Spring, MD

Alpha Omega is seeking a qualified developer who will serve as the primary front-end designer with major responsibilities to build and develop websites, work and collaborate with stakeholders, and multiple IT teams to ensure project success.
Web development work focused on enhancing customer experience, usability, and performance of and implementing the migration of local historical NOAA websites by implementing best practice UX/UI design, interpreting and displaying scientific information for a wide audience, and improving technical aspects of site performance through cloud migration using primarily the migration to the cloud-primarily using WordPress

Key Responsibilities:



  • Primary responsibility is to design, build, and maintain efficient, reusable, and reliable websites using WordPress.
  • Write efficient code and maintain code quality, organization, documentation, and automatization
  • Create websites using standard HTML/CSS best practices
  • Work with peer web designers and stakeholders to gather requirements, meet project deliverables and milestones to produce quality websites
  • Work with IT security staff and communications professionals to meet yearly web certifications and implement security updates as required
  • Provide regular communication with stakeholders and colleagues to develop and deploy requested content - ensuring there is a clear establishment of what can be created within a specified timeframe
  • Consult with stakeholders and communications professionals to determine the scope of content, integrate new features as requested, provide recommendations based on performance metrics, and ensure branding compliance for front-facing websites.
  • Research different software programs and maintain software documentation
  • Improve website user experience through Human Centered Design (HCD) and analytics-informed performance enhancements
  • Build and maintain a stock content library and NOAA-compliant web style guide to be used for front-facing websites.
  • Identify bottlenecks and bugs, and devise solutions to these issues
  • Provide analytics-based performance reports to identify performance and usability issues and make recommendations for improvement.
  • Provide content management training to NOAA staff on an as-needed basis.


Required Qualifications:



  • Experience/Skills:

    • 5+ years of experience in web development using WordPress
    • 3+ years' experience directly supporting stakeholders in requirements gathering, design, and coordination
    • Proficient with WordPress, HTML, JavaScript, CSS, PHP, and JavaScript
    • Experience with cloud technologies, cloud-based website development, and local > cloud website migration.
    • Familiarity with Google and Bing search and site performance tools such as Bing Search, Google Analytics, Google Search Console, Google Pagespeed Insights, and Google Tag Manager
    • Proficient with graphic design tools such as Adobe Creative Suite
